Output 36dca95fa6bc44c4e6fb3d8bc7bdd8a7ecf29fd6bb8fad281106a93efee452d5:5

value
25298671
script pubkey
OP_0 OP_PUSHBYTES_20 02ba450066d75d3cc9d766256bdfddb4f068b203
address
ltc1qq2ay2qrx6awnejwhvcjkhh7akncx3vsr4zpfvr
transaction
36dca95fa6bc44c4e6fb3d8bc7bdd8a7ecf29fd6bb8fad281106a93efee452d5
spent
true